3 string plywood bass.

I have some scraps of plywood just laying around so I decided I might as well use them for something.I'm not really looking for a bass with an awesome sound,I'm just gonna build a bass that I think would be fun to play and cheap to build.I got the design for the body after seeing a headless bass that my friend owns.
I was just wondering,where could I get a pickup for a 3-string bass at a decent price,or could I just use a soapbar style pickup with a very wide string spacing?Also has anyone ever built a bass out of plywood?I know its considered the worst quality wood you can use for a bass but I'm only using it because I've got so much laying around here that I might as well do something productive with it.

Pickup....
I don't know about decent price, but half of a 5 string P pup would be perfect!

Tony Levin's 3 string 'ray (and the only existing pickup I presume) died in a fire.
